Ilosaarirock Festival ended hot and heavy

Last weekend's Ilosaarirock festival in Joensuu ended with Alice in Chains. The festival had a total of 52 000 guests over the sunny weekend. According to the local authorities, the festival also had a hangaround crowd of some 10 000 people outside the festival grounds. Despite the huge turnout the festival was exceptionally peaceful, there were no police reports from the actual festival site. The fire and rescue services also had an uneventful weekend with calls below the average.

On top of the festival audience, there were also 1927 volunteers working on the festival. Joensuun Popmuusikot, the organization behind Ilosaarirock, received nearly 2500 volunteer applications.

– At times it felt like volunteer work wasn't popular anymore, especially among young people. Which made it exceptionally awesome to receive such a huge amount of volunteer applications. All the volunteers also did an amazing job with a great attitude that rubbed on to the festival crowd, rejoiced Tuula Korpi, chairperson of the board of Joensuun Popmuusikot.

Especially the female artists gathered huge crowds. Ellie Goulding, Haim, Sanni, Jenni Vartiainen and Haloo Helsinki attracted younger people and there were many teenagers and young families in the audiences. One of the most anticipated shows of the weekend was Portishead who took to the stage for the first time in Finland. The band enjoyed Joensuu so much that Portishead made a donation to the Ilosaarirock environmental protection fund, benefiting the endangered landlocked salmon.

– The band had heard that customers could make donations while buying tickets and aid in protecting the salmon, and wanted to participate. It's rarely the artists who push their money on us, usually it's the other way around. We'll make sure the money goes to the right place, laughs Korpi.

Ilosaarirock has been organised in Joensuu since 1971. The managing party behind the festival is Joensuun Popmuusikot ry, a non­profit live music promotion organisation.
